Early College

Rochester Christian University partners with area school districts to allow high school students to earn university credits while still in high school. Rochester Christian University offers various avenues for earning university credit:

  • The Early College five-year program offers both online and face-to-face instruction to enable students to earn their high school diploma and university credits up to an Associate of Arts or Associate of Science degree. Students have the opportunity to earn up to 60 university credits from Rochester Christian University. Early College students are also eligible to earn the Michigan Transfer Agreement stamp. Courses can be taken at the high school, online, and/or on the campus of Rochester Christian University.

Current school districts participating in the Rochester Christian University Early College Program are Avondale School District, Lake Orion School District, Lapeer County Schools, Oakside Prep Academy, and Oxford School District.

 
Students enrolled in an Early College program who wish to continue to complete their Bachelor's degree must apply for regular admission for the term in which they will begin their Bachelor's degree program, generally the Fall semester after completing the EC 5th year program. After a student applies and has been accepted, they must submit a major change form to add their planned Bachelor's degree major to their degree audit. This can be done as early as March of the junior year of high school. Applying for admission and submitting the major change form early will lock in the degree audit for that year so that the student can plan their EC electives to coincide with their future major requirements.
